The Federal Railroad Administration has directed $96.5 million toward three hydrogen rail projects in California, Colorado and Pennsylvania from a $2.4 billion grant package awarded to 41 states for infrastructure and safety improvements.

Federal funds for 122 railway projects were recently awarded through the FRA’s Consolidated Rail Infrastructure and Safety Improvements Program for fiscal years 2023 and 2024.
